    MATHEMATICAL PHYSICS
    Proceedings of the 12th Regional Conference
    Islamabad, Pakistan, 27 March – 1 April 2006

    edited by M Jamil Aslam (COMSATS Institute of Information Technology, Pakistan), Faheem Hussain (COMSATS Institute of Information Technology, Pakistan), Asghar Qadir (National University of Science & Technology, Pakistan), by Riazuddin (National Centre for Physics, Pakistan), & edited by Hamid Saleem (Pakistan Institute of Nuclear Science & Technology, Pakistan)

    Table of Contents (109k)
    Preface (57k)
    Chapter 1: Noncommutative Geometry: Fuzzy Spaces, the Groenwald-Moyal Plane (309k)

    These proceedings survey the latest developments in a wide area of mathematical physics as presented by internationally renowned experts. The fields surveyed are High Energy Physics, String Theory, Relativity, Astrophysics, Cosmology, Plasma Physics and Formal Aspects of Mathematical Physics. Some of the exciting topics discussed in this volume are fundamental questions about black holes and string theory, supermassive black holes, string theory and the quantum structure of space-time, AdS space-time and holography, the cosmological constant, non-commutative geometry, quantum gravity, symmetries in general relativity, recent developments in neutrino physics and astrophysical plasmas.
